Collector Car Gallery is very pleased to offer this incredibly well
preserved 1954 Chevrolet Corvette. A one time AACA Senior National
First Prize recipient, this timeless classic is ready for a little
freshen up. The overall condition is quite good really. The Polo
White exterior is certainly showing age and could stand to be
painted. The body is in excellent condition and ORIGINAL to the
car. The interior is correct and is in good condition except for
two small areas where the stitching has unfortunately pulled apart.
These areas can likely be mended by an upholstery shop. The
convertible top is in good condition with no rips or tears. The
chrome, glass and stainless are perhaps the most impressive parts
of the car. These items are showing exceptionally well. The
underside shows no previous signs of damage and it is quite
presentable. The original inline 6 cylinder engine and automatic
transmission are running and operating as they should. This car is
ready to be brought back to its glory and it would not take much to
get there. Do not miss the opportunity to own this car that really
